  • First bombardment of Reims Cathedral by German artillery
  • First units of Indian Expeditionary Force “A” leave Egypt for Marseilles
  • South African forces occupy Luederitzbucht in German South West Africa. This is the first German territory to be entered by Union troops.
  • The Battle of Flirey starts. The battle cuts most of the roads and railways to the strategically important fortified city of Verdun in north-eastern France. It lasts until 11 October and results in a German victory.
